This bug is an obvious pasto in parse_bracket_exp: $ export LANG=C ; echo test123test | sed -e 's/[[:number:]]//g' sed: -e expression #1, char 18: Memory exhausted (of course it should have been [[:digit:]], but the error is weird...). build_charclass returns REG_ECTYPE in that case, parse_bracket_exp assumes it can only return REG_ENOSPACE. The next version of sed, due next week (as soon as the gnu.org guys publish it), will have a number of interesting XFAILed tests... Paolo 2003-09-19 Paolo Bonzini <bonzini@gnu.org> * posix/regcomp.c (parse_bracket_exp): fix pasto
